A REAL SOURCE OF PLEASURE My Dear Brother: It is a source of great pleasure to me, your pastor, to be receiving letters from time to time from our dear boys, and let me assure you that it fills my soul with great delight to hear of the spiritual concern of our boys. How happy I am to be assured that our boys will come back with the same strong faith in God they had before they left, and as many write me they will come back still better men than they were before they went away. Our country is demanding our best men. Do not be satisfied in your life with anything but the best in aims and morals, in thought and habits, in your whole life. With strong faith in God and courage for the right I believe that our American boys will not only win in the fight, but will come back crowned with God's glory and honor. Never allow another to drag you down, but be a lifting power to help a weak brother to a better life. Rest assured you have our prayers, and you are not forgotten by your pastor or your friends in the Church. Praying God's richest blessing upon you, I remain, Lovingly and affectionately, Your pastor, SACRIFICES FOR AMERICA My Dear Brother: I received a letter from your sister to-day, in which she informs me that you have been wounded. I am awfully sorry to hear this, and I do hope and pray that it is nothing serious, and that you may soon again be your real self. You boys are fighting our battles. You are making sacrifices for America. You are our representatives, and the scars and wounds that you receive God will not overlook, but reward will be yours. America is in an unselfish warfare, like the Good Samaritan coming out to help suffering humanity.
